Sourdough Discard Cinnamon Rolls

Description

Soft, slightly tangy cinnamon rolls made with sourdough discard, perfect for brunch or cozy mornings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up sourdough discard
  • 1/2 cup warm milk
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 3 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 tablespoons ground cinnamon
  • For the Glaze:
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 23 tablespoons milk
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ine sourdough discard, warm milk, granulated sugar, melted butter, egg, and vanilla extract. Whisk until smooth.
  2. In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until a soft dough forms.
  4.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ead for 5 to 7 minutes until smooth and elastic.
  5. Place the dough in a lightly greased bowl, cover, and let it rest for 1 hour.
  6. Prepare the filling by mixing softened butter, brown sugar, and cinnamon in a small bowl.
  7. Punch down the rested dough and roll it out into a large rectangle, about 12×18 inches.
  8. Spread the cinnamon-sugar filling evenly over the dough.
  9. Roll up the dough tightly and pinch the seam to seal, then cut into 12 equal slices.
  10. Set each roll in a greased 9×13 inch baking dish and let them rise for 30 to 60 minutes.
  11. Preheat oven to 375°F and bake for 20 to 25 minutes.
  12. While baking, prepare the glaze by whisking powdered sugar, milk, and vanilla together until smooth.
  13. Let the rolls cool slightly before drizzling with the glaze.

Notes

For drier discard, add an extra tablespoon of milk. For very wet discard, reduce milk by a tablespoon.
